      Your accounting and tax software applications are essential to ensure efficient tax planning and filing. These tools integrate to ensure accurate calculations and real-time data flow.

      One of the most popular pairings of accounting and tax tools is QuickBooks Desktop and Lacerte. Being Intuit products, they integrate seamlessly, enabling accounting and tax professionals to automate workflows and collaborate easily during the hectic tax season. However, both are desktop applications that need to be installed on a host, such as a local or cloud desktop.

      Due to the IT strategies of some firms, they install Lacerte on local desktops and QuickBooks on cloud desktops, or vice versa, which leads to issues such as integration complications and security vulnerabilities.

      In this blog, we will discuss why installing Lacerte and QuickBooks on one cloud desktop is the right approach for accountants and tax professionals.

      1. Create an Integrated Security Posture

      Having QuickBooks and Lacerte on different hosts (a local desktop and a cloud desktop) complicates the implementation and management of the security infrastructure. You must deploy in-house security protocols for one application, while leaving the responsibility of another application to the cloud service provider.

      It causes integration issues between the in-house security tools and cloud security, leaving vulnerabilities in the security posture.

      Hosting QuickBooks and Lacerte together on a dedicated cloud server from an Intuit-authorized hosting provider helps create a unified security posture. The provider can apply consistent security protocols across both applications and protect the environment at multiple levels, including physical infrastructure, network, endpoint, and admin access.

      With both applications running in the same secure cloud environment, firms can reduce security complexity, avoid disconnected controls, and strengthen overall data protection.

      2. Faster Tax Preparation During Peak Season

      Tax season is hectic for all tax preparers and accountants, as they need efficient workflows to meet deadlines. Having Lacerte and QuickBooks on different hosts affects their productivity as they need to constantly log in to different portals – the physical desktop app and the cloud. Moreover, data and files are stored in different locations, which makes filing arduous.

      By hosting both tools on the cloud desktop, you get a unified platform to accomplish tax tasks. Moreover, it enables centralized data management, making it easy for accountants and tax preparers to collaborate during the busy tax season. You can also share documents and request client approvals on the same platform.

      3. Prevent Integration Issues

      Lacerte integrates with QuickBooks to enable two-way data sync for billing information, invoices, and trial balances. However, when both applications are installed in different environments, integration errors may occur due to network latency, connectivity gaps, and bandwidth limitations.

      Hosting Lacerte and QuickBooks on the same cloud desktop helps ensure smoother integration. Since both applications run in one centralized environment, data sync becomes faster, more stable, and less dependent on separate local or remote network conditions.

      4. Unified IT Management

      Lacerte and QuickBooks integrate seamlessly to ensure a hassle-free tax season. Any issue with one application can cause service disruptions and hamper your tax process. However, when one of these applications is installed in a local system, you require a skilled IT team to manage and upgrade hardware.

      On the other hand, the cloud provider’s IT team handles IT tasks on their end. This distributed approach can cause miscommunication and asymmetrical protocols, hampering response and resolution time.

      On the other hand, when Lacerte and QuickBooks are hosted on a single cloud desktop, you get consistent and effective IT support. Cloud desktop providers offer 247/365 support with easy accessibility via phone, chat, or email. It means that your in-house IT team only needs to coordinate with cloud experts. Moreover, having a unified IT management team simplifies OS license management, patching, and upgrades.

      5. Managing Compliance

      Regulatory compliance is a non-negotiable aspect for any business. They must comply with multiple regulations, such as GDPR, CCPA, or the FTC Safeguards Rule, depending on their location, data, and industry. However, when hosting applications both on-premises and in the cloud, or on two different cloud desktop providers, managing compliance can become messy and complicated.

      You must implement protocols and procedures to ensure compliance in your office, and also verify that the cloud desktop provider is doing the same. Any slip-up from you or the provider can lead to heavy fines and legal troubles.

      By hosting both Lacerte and QuickBooks on one cloud desktop, you can outsource compliance to the provider. It makes it easy for both you and the provider, as they can now deploy common protocols and monitor data for both applications.

      6. Minimize In-house IT Expenses

      Hosting one application on-premise and one in the cloud does not make any sense financially. You have to incur in-house IT costs as well as the cloud usage charges. For instance, let’s assume that you have installed Lacerte on the local workstation while QuickBooks is hosted on the cloud.

      Firstly, you must invest in in-house hardware procurement, upgrade, and management to host Lacerte. Secondly, you must pay the DaaS provider for QuickBooks hosting according to the pricing tier. Having QuickBooks and Lacerte on different hosts completely negates the cost benefits of cloud services.

      On the other hand, if you choose to host both software tools on a cloud desktop, it substantially minimizes in-house IT capital and operational costs. Now, you can opt for a virtual desktop with a slightly higher configuration for both applications. It adds slightly to your billing, but not as significantly as on-premise IT costs.
